Factors to Consider When Renting a Lawn Mower

When renting a lawn mower, it’s important to consider a few key factors:

1. Type of Lawn Mower

  • Push mowers: These are the most basic type of lawn mower and are suitable for small to medium-sized lawns.
  • Rotary mowers: These are powered by gas or electricity and are often used for larger lawns.
  • Reel mowers: These are manual mowers that use blades to cut the grass. They are good for small lawns but require more physical effort.
  • Riding mowers: These are powered by gas and are used for large lawns.

2. Size of Your Lawn

  • Small lawns (under 1/4 acre): A push mower or a reel mower should be sufficient.
  • Medium lawns (1/4 to 1 acre): A rotary mower or a small riding mower is recommended.
  • Large lawns (over 1 acre): A riding mower or a tractor is necessary.

3. Type of Grass

  • Thick, tall grass: You may need a more powerful mower, such as a rotary mower or a riding mower.
  • Thin, short grass: A push mower or a reel mower can be sufficient.

4. Budget

  • Rental fees: Prices vary depending on the type of mower, the length of the rental, and the rental company.
  • Fuel: If you’re renting a gas-powered mower, you’ll need to factor in the cost of fuel.

Tips for Renting a Lawn Mower

Here are a few tips to help you choose the right rental and ensure a smooth rental experience:

  • Read the rental agreement: Pay attention to the terms and conditions, including the rental period, late fees, and damage fees.
  • Inspect the mower: Before you rent the mower, make sure it’s in good working condition. Check for any damage, missing parts, or other issues.
  • Ask for instructions: Make sure you know how to operate the mower safely and properly.
  • Return the mower on time: Avoid late fees by returning the mower by the agreed-upon time.
  • Fuel the mower: If you’re renting a gas-powered mower, make sure you have enough gas to complete your mowing job.

How much does it cost to rent a lawn mower?

The cost of renting a lawn mower varies based on several factors, including the type of mower, the rental duration, and the rental company.

  • Push mowers: Generally the most affordable option, with daily rental fees starting around $20.
  • Riding mowers: More expensive, with daily rental fees typically ranging from $50 to $100.
  • Weekend rentals: Often offer discounted rates compared to daily rentals.

What do I need to rent a lawn mower?

The requirements for renting a lawn mower typically include:

  • Valid identification: To verify your age and identity.
  • Credit card or debit card: For securing the rental and paying the rental fee.
  • Driver’s license: May be required for certain types of lawn mowers.
  • Proof of residence: To establish your address.
